P0128 is a coolant temp. fault code. Computer sees data from a sensor on engine that its monitors the tempuature of engine. In your case the computer thinks the engine is not maintaining the temp. high enough for clean burning of the fuel. Many times its simply a coolant thermostat that is likley stuck open and engine temp. is lower than normal. Can effect the ammount of heat from heater and another symptom. Also could be a problem with that sensor or its wiring circuit. If your temp from heater has had the symtom of taking longer to heat up or if it has a dash guage that indicates temp. is lower that it used to be, good chance that a new thermostat will fix your problem.
